When I watched the trailer of "Da Vinci's Demons" I knew that this title will provide us with a lot of entertainment and action, but only a few historical facts. After watching the first episodes I can confirm this opinion. People searching for the real historical events from the biography of Leonardo certainly will be disappointed. However, those who like me are looking for a breath of freshness and ingenuity consider this TV series to be very successful. First of all, we have the opportunity to see the extraordinary genius inventions come to life and I have to admit that they do so in spectacular way. The story has been enriched by the threads of intrigue and romance that give the history extra flavor. Those critical of this form I refer to historical films, but fans of entertainment at a good level, I encourage to familiarize yourself with this title. Acting is on a really decent level, sound and video as well. Therefore, if anyone is interested in alternative history of Leonardo da Vinci, which is very colorful and creative, or just looking for good entertainment will find this series to be extremely successful.

If you are looking for a real historical fiction about Leonardo da Vinci this is not the right series to watch. Fantasy and dark worlds, contaminations from Dracula and the contemporary era make this fiction strange and unlikely, but to be faithful to reality is not the main goal of the director. So, if you take the series as it is, with a Leonardo that is a genius but also a sort of rockstar, then you can appreciate it and have fun following his adventures.
I liked him and I liked the count Riario and Zo. The rythm is good, in each episode many things happen and you really want to discover what will happen at the end.
Three seasons are long, but if you are not in a hurry it is a good way to spend some hours.

- Erros de gravaçãoThe show depicts Giuliano de Medici's son as being the illegitimate result of a one night stand, with Giuliano only discovering he was to be a father as he lay dying. In reality, Giuliano's son, the future Pope Clement VII, was born only a month after Giuliano died. His parents were considered to have been betrothed and so Giuliano's son was considered legitimate.
